Prime Upper West Side Prewar Two-Bedroom Gem
Welcome to 33 Riverside Drive #11G, an impeccably maintained residence in one of the Upper West Side's most sought-after locations.
Step inside and be captivated by the timeless prewar details, including beamed ceilings, an elegant entrance archway, and exquisite herringbone hardwood floors. The living/dining room flows seamlessly into a beautifully renovated, open-concept windowed kitchen that's truly a chef's delight, highlighted by marble countertops and abundant storage, plus a stacked Electrolux W/D.
The oversized, south-facing primary bedroom is a serene retreat with stunning south views of the Hudson River and Riverside Park. The second bedroom is also generous in size, easily accommodating a king-size bed and additional furniture. The windowed bathroom is in wonderful condition, blending modern finishes with prewar character.
This distinguished co-op boasts a beautiful lobby dating back to 1928. Residents enjoy a fulltime doorman, a live-in superintendent, and convenient bike and storage rooms (fees). Pied-a-terres and pets are welcome.
Set on a tree-lined block, the apartment is ideally located across from Riverside Park, with top-notch dining, shopping, and markets like Trader Joe's, Citarella, Zabar's, and Fairway all in close proximity. The 2/3 express subway lines are just minutes away, offering effortless access to the rest of the city.
Experience the perfect blend of classic elegance and modern convenience in this exceptional Upper West Side home.

About Upper West Side
View All Upper West Side ListingsThe Upper West Side (UWS) is celebrated for its cultural richness and architectural grandeur. Set between Central Park and Riverside Park, the neighborhood provides direct access to green space within the urban grid. Residents enjoy easy access to Lincoln Center, the American Museum of Natural History, and a popular culinary scene. The real estate landscape is famous for its historic brownstones and iconic 'white-glove' apartment buildings along Central Park West and Riverside Drive.

This listing is a co-op (stock cooperative). Buyers purchase shares in a corporation rather than real property, and the board must approve all sales.
